All Rights Reserved Permission to use, copy, modify, and distribute this software and its documentation for any purpose and without fee is hereby granted, provided that the above copyright notice appear in all copies and that both that copyright notice and this permission notice appear in supporting documentation, and that the names of Digital or MIT not be used in advertising or publicity pertaining to distribution of the software without specific, written prior permission. ******************************************************************/ /* $XConsortium: */ #include "mfb.h" #include "X.h" #include "mibstore.h" #include "regionstr.h" #include "scrnintstr.h" #include "pixmapstr.h" #include "windowstr.h" /*- *----------------------------------------------------------------------- * mfbSaveAreas -- * Function called by miSaveAreas to actually fetch the areas to be * saved into the backing pixmap. This is very simple to do, since * mfbDoBitblt is designed for this very thing. The region to save is * already destination-relative and we're given the offset to the * window origin, so we have only to create an array of points of the * u.l. corners of the boxes in the region translated to the screen * coordinate system and fetch the screen pixmap out of its devPrivate * field.... * * Results: * None. * * Side Effects: * Data are copied from the screen into the pixmap. * *----------------------------------------------------------------------- */ void mfbSaveAreas(pPixmap, prgnSave, xorg, yorg) PixmapPtr pPixmap; /* Backing pixmap */ RegionPtr prgnSave; /* Region to save (pixmap-relative) */ int xorg; /* X origin of region */ int yorg; /* Y origin of region */ { register DDXPointPtr pPt; DDXPointPtr pPtsInit; register BoxPtr pBox; register int numRects; numRects = REGION_NUM_RECTS(prgnSave); pPtsInit = (DDXPointPtr)ALLOCATE_LOCAL(numRects * sizeof(DDXPointRec)); if (!pPtsInit) return; pBox = REGION_RECTS(prgnSave); pPt = pPtsInit; while (numRects--) { pPt->x = pBox->x1 + xorg; pPt->y = pBox->y1 + yorg; pPt++; pBox++; } mfbDoBitblt(((hpPrivScreenPtr)pPixmap->drawable.pScreen->devPrivate)->pDrawable, (DrawablePtr)pPixmap, GXcopy, prgnSave, pPtsInit); DEALLOCATE_LOCAL(pPtsInit); } /*- *----------------------------------------------------------------------- * mfbRestoreAreas -- * Function called by miRestoreAreas to actually fetch the areas to be * restored from the backing pixmap. This is very simple to do, since * mfbDoBitblt is designed for this very thing. The region to restore is * already destination-relative and we're given the offset to the * window origin, so we have only to create an array of points of the * u.l. corners of the boxes in the region translated to the pixmap * coordinate system and fetch the screen pixmap out of its devPrivate * field.... * * Results: * None. * * Side Effects: * Data are copied from the pixmap into the screen. * *----------------------------------------------------------------------- */ void mfbRestoreAreas(pPixmap, prgnRestore, xorg, yorg) PixmapPtr pPixmap; /* Backing pixmap */ RegionPtr prgnRestore; /* Region to restore (screen-relative)*/ int xorg; /* X origin of window */ int yorg; /* Y origin of window */ { register DDXPointPtr pPt; DDXPointPtr pPtsInit; register BoxPtr pBox; register int numRects; numRects = REGION_NUM_RECTS(prgnRestore); pPtsInit = (DDXPointPtr)ALLOCATE_LOCAL(numRects*sizeof(DDXPointRec)); if (!pPtsInit) return; pBox = REGION_RECTS(prgnRestore); pPt = pPtsInit; while (numRects--) { pPt->x = pBox->x1 - xorg; pPt->y = pBox->y1 - yorg; pPt++; pBox++; } mfbDoBitblt((DrawablePtr)pPixmap, ((hpPrivScreenPtr)pPixmap->drawable.pScreen->devPrivate)->pDrawable, GXcopy, prgnRestore, pPtsInit); DEALLOCATE_LOCAL(pPtsInit); }
